The contract pertains to providing water and wastewater operations and maintenance training services for the Indian Health Service. It involves exercising the fourth option year of an existing contract, indicating a continuation of training support to ensure proper operation and maintenance practices in water and wastewater systems. The contract remains a forecast opportunity as of March 2026, focusing on maintaining proficiency and compliance in water and wastewater management within the service's operational scope. Key contacts for this contract include Andrew Thesing as the program point of contact and Stephanie Begay, serving as the contracting officer. Although specific location details and NAICS codes are not provided, the contract is managed under the Indian Health Service, emphasizing its role in supporting healthcare infrastructure through specialized training in water and wastewater system maintenance. This contract extension underscores the ongoing commitment to sustainable water quality and environmental health in communities served by the agency.

VB-25 Tube Bender Troubleshooting TrainingThe Naval Air Warfare Center Aircraft Division (NAWCAD) in Lakehurst, New Jersey, plans to award a sole-source firm-fixed-price contract to Numalliance-North America, Inc. for troubleshooting training related to the VB-25 Tube Bender, a critical tool used within the V-22 Program. This contract will cover the provision of personnel, materials, and transportation necessary for conducting training sessions aimed at Subject Matter Experts and fleet personnel. The sole-source nature of this contract is justified under statutory authority, as Numalliance is the original equipment manufacturer and sole capable source of the VB-25 Tube Bender’s technical data, with no authorized distributors able to meet the Government’s requirements. The Government does not own the technical data and Numalliance will not sell it, necessitating the sole-source approach. The anticipated contract requires compliance with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ification Level 1 to ensure secure handling of Federal contract and controlled unclassified information. This solicitation is informational only and is not a request for competitive proposals, although interested parties may submit capability statements for consideration to determine if competition is warranted. Subcontracting opportunities are to be pursued directly with Numalliance. The Government makes no commitment to issue solicitations, award contracts, or reimburse any costs incurred by interested parties prior to contract award. All proposals must be submitted electronically, with the offerors registered in the System for Award Management (SAM) before being eligible for contract award. The place of performance for the training is Cape May City, New Jersey, and the responding deadline is June 26, 2026.
